Summary

Recreation Services Supervisor Cheyenne Howder told the commission community center hours will change April 5 (Cerritos Park East, Heritage Park and Liberty Park open daily 10 a.m.–8 p.m.) and listed upcoming classes and events including a teen employment workshop, chess tournament, CPR/first aid class, Arbor Week poster contest, youth golf clinic, and the Spring Fling Fireworks Spectacular on April 25.

At the March 5 Parks and Recreation Commission meeting, Recreation Services Supervisor Cheyenne Howder presented a schedule of recreation offerings for March and April and announced operational-hour changes effective Sunday, April 5.
